Observational pilot single-center study aiming to determine the microbiota of critically ill patients infected with SARS-CoV-2. COVID-19 patients will be compared to historical critically ill controls with no SARS-CoV-2 infection. Respiratory and fecal microbiota (microbial and fungal) will be determined in COVID-19 patients on bronchoalveolar lavage and rectal swab. Inflammatory biomarkers will also be measured in COVID-19 patients. Characteristics of study patients will be collected at ICU admission and during ICU stay.
